Drake Elementary School (Closed 2023)

20566 Albion Rd
Strongsville, OH 44149
(School attendance zone shown in map)
Serving 402 students in grades Kindergarten-6, Drake Elementary School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Ohio for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 10%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 78% (which was higher than the Ohio state average of 61%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 78% (which was higher than the Ohio state average of 55%).
The student-teacher ratio of 19:1 was higher than the Ohio state level of 17:1.
